By the editors · 2 min readShe Wood Crystal Creek Wood opens with a quiet clarity—jasmine rendered pale and almost translucent, cushioned by a clean musk that feels more like skin than scent. There's an immediate softness here, something deliberate about its restraint.

As it settles, violet leaf brings a green, slightly metallic coolness, while violet itself whispers rather than blooms. The effect is fresh but not bright, botanical without being sharp. The sandalwood in the base stays close, smoothed by amber into something warm but not heavy, woody but refined.

This feels designed for someone who wants fragrance to enhance rather than announce. It's the scent equivalent of natural linen—textured, present, but never loud. Best suited to those who prefer their woods calm and their florals edited down to their simplest form.
